Tools required:

- handsaw: I use a dozuki japanese saw but a panel saw will also work
- battery drill
- 25mm forstener bit, or spade bit
- a flat/slot screwdriver
- 3mm + 8.5mm drill bits
- a driver bit for the screws (I prefer multi or square drives)
- a miniature blowtorch or a lighter
- tape measure

Materials

- 5 broom handles, 25mm dia x 1350mm long
- 2 lengths of plywood, 18mm x 60mm x 1750mm
- 5 screw eyes, for your rope to thread thru
- 2 screw hooks to hold the pulleys
- 1 cleat hook with screws
- 1 40mm single pulley
- 1 40mm double pulley
- 6 S/S screws
- 10 metres rope
- sandpaper 150grit/240grit/320grit

Broom Handles

The ones that I got are made from Southern Beech, so are a nice hardwood. They are cheaper than getting dowels in that size, and most dowels in NZ are made from pine anyway, so not as sturdy.
